New Resources Available on QPP Resource Library

The Centers for Medicare and Medicaid Services (CMS) (@CMSGov) has posted the following new resources to the Quality Payment Program (QPP) Resource Library:

  • 2018 Targeted Review User Guide – Helps those who are requesting CMS to review their 2020 Merit-based Incentive Payment System (MIPS) payment adjustment. This guide provides an overview of the targeted review process and lists steps to access and complete the Targeted Review Request Form.

For more information on the 2018 Targeted Review request process, reference the 2018 Targeted Review FAQs.

  • MIPS Data Validation and Audit Overview – Offers an overview of the MIPS data validation and audit process that will be conducted in 2019 for the 2017 and 2018 performance years, detailing how to select MIPS participants for data validation, which MIPS performance measures and activities will be included, and associated timelines.

See the 2017 MIPS Data Validation Criteria and 2018 MIPS Data Validation Criteria for a list of the criteria used to audit and validate the data submitted in each performance category.

  • MIPS Data Validation File Upload Instructions Video – Walks viewers through the process of securely uploading and submitting a MIPS Data Validation File to CMS.
  • Complex Patient Bonus Fact Sheet – Provides an overview of the complex patient bonus and explains bonus eligibility requirements and how the bonus is determined and calculated.
  • 2019 QPP Clinician Role Demo Video – Demonstrates the steps to add the QPP clinician role, which allows clinicians to view their MIPS eligibility details, performance feedback, and payment adjustment without having to request access and wait for approval.

For more information on adding the new role or accessing the QPP portal, review the QPP Access User Guide.
